Output acf78beaf35625f411418527e523c5cbc6b01a4c62653df19379c65fc064a457:10

value
65000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e2e9dee145d741b53b70180d3127ea96cbca1f6 OP_EQUALVERIFY OP_CHECKSIG
address
15DBvpoWj43ZFXx51EA7ejcCwHpy6BEsq8
transaction
acf78beaf35625f411418527e523c5cbc6b01a4c62653df19379c65fc064a457
spent
true